#1edd5e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1edd5e is composed of 11.8% red, 86.7% green and 36.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 86.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 57.5% yellow and 13.3% black. It has a hue angle of 140.1 degrees, a saturation of 76.1% and a lightness of 49.2%. #1edd5e color hex could be obtained by blending #3cffbc with #00bb00. Closest websafe color is: #33cc66.

#1edd5e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1edd5e has RGB values of R:30, G:221, B:94 and CMYK values of C:0.86, M:0, Y:0.57, K:0.13. Its decimal value is 2022750.

Shades and Tints of #1edd5e
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020e06 is the darkest color, while #fbfffc is the lightest one.
